RHCSA System Exam Questions with Answers 
 
 
What command would you execute to display all units that failed at the last system boot? - Answer-systemctl --failed 
 
What command would you execute to check the current operational status of the sshd service and its location in the cgroup subtree? - Answer-systemctl status sshd 
 
What command would you execute to prevent the crond service from starting at system boot? - Answer-systemctl disable crond

RHCSA Exam Questions with Correct Answers 
 
What command is used to create an RPM package? - Answer-rpmbuild 
 
What are the five required directories when building RPMS? - Answer-The five directories are BUILD, RPMS, SOURCES, SPECS, and SRPMS. 
 
If a package is built on an RHEL6 system and deployed to a custom RHEL5 repository, are RHEL5 systems able to use it? - Answer-No. Red Hat Enterprise Linux 6 uses a different key to sign its packages.

RHCSA Exam Questions with Complete Solutions 
 
Why would you use logical volume management? - Answer-it's an abstraction of the total space available on a system so a single filesystem can stretch across multiple devices. you can also use it to configure mirroring by having a single logical extent map to two physical extents.
